I often get asked how it is that I have time to change bags on an almost daily basis. The answer is bags. I keep my bag organized by keeping almost everything in it in smaller bags. I even have a special box on the handbag shelves full of these small bags and I change them out too!~

When I have to downsize, I ditch the snack bag, and use a smaller cosmetics bag. For evening bags and clutches I just pull what I need out of each bag and replace it when I return.
